#YouAsked Crime & justice Welfare & population What are the child abuse statistics in South Africa? Source Third Quarter Crime Statistics 2022-2023 Short answer What are the child abuse statistics in South Africa? According to the latest crime statistics, 319 children were murdered in South Africa between October 2022 and December 2022, and a further 488 survived attempted murder. #YouAsked Welfare & population What is the difference between the official unemployment rate and the expanded rate? Source Stats SA: Quarterly Labour Force Survey Quarter 2 2022 Short answer What is the difference between the official unemployment rate and the expanded rate? South Africa’s official unemployment rate was 33.9% in the second quarter of 2022. It means that 33.9% of the labour force, aged 15 to 64, was without work, available for work and looking for work or trying to start a business. #YouAsked Welfare & population Is South Africa the most unequal country in the world? Source Inequality in Southern Africa : An Assessment of the Southern African Customs Union (English) Short answer Is South Africa the most unequal country in the world? Yes, of countries with data, South Africa is the most unequal country in the world, ranking first among 164 countries in the World Bank's global poverty database. ... Back Full answer
#YouAsked Welfare & population Does the child support grant encourage teenage pregnancy? Source Human Sciences Research Council report Short answer Does the child support grant encourage teenage pregnancy? A 2006 analysis of teenage fertility trends found that there were “no grounds to believe that young South African girls are deliberately having children in order to access welfare benefits”.According to the research, teenage childbearing had not increased after the grant was introduced in 1998. ... #YouAsked Welfare & population Why are 15-year-olds included in South Africa’s working-age population? Source Statistics South Africa response to an Africa Check enquiry Short answer Why are 15-year-olds included in South Africa’s working-age population? Fifteen-year-olds are included in the working-age population because you can leave school at the end of the year in which you turn 15. #YouAsked Welfare & population Are people working in the informal sector, such as street hawkers, considered to be unemployed in South Africa’s official unemployment rate? Source Statistics South Africa response to an Africa Check enquiry Short answer Are people working in the informal sector, such as street hawkers, considered to be unemployed in South Africa’s official unemployment rate? No, they are considered employed, as long as they did that activity (e.g. trade) for at least one hour in the week before the Quarterly Labour Force Survey interview. ... Back Full answer
